Not Aamir or Rajamouli, but this director to make Mahabharat

Published on Tuesday, 18 Jun 2019 09:05 AM

Two of the country’s top filmmakers, Aamir Khan and Rajamouli, had expressed interest in making a magnum opus based on the epic Mahabharat. While Aamir is said to have changed his plans and turned Mahabharat into a web-series, Rajamouli has always maintained that he will need at least 10 years to complete the project.

Now, neither Aamir nor Rajamouli, but it’s acclaimed Bollywood filmmaker Rakeysh Omprakash Mehra who is all set to direct a film on Mahabharat. The Rang De Basanti director has even registered the title Mahabharat: The Greatest Battle Ever Fought with the IMPPA in Mumbai. More details about Rakeysh’s version of Mahabharat are awaited.
